Victory Monument

Великий Новгород, Софийская набережная

The Victory Monument in Veliky Novgorod was opened on January 20, 1974. It is the only city monument in the form of a horse statue. The central part of the composition is a bronze rider on a horse with a raised sword, behind which rises a brick tower with reliefs depicting key events of World War II. The tower is crowned with a small boat, and the monument is located on Ekaterininsky Hill in memory of the victory of the USSR over fascists.
